Banker plants roots in Sioux Falls

Sept. 4, 2018

This week’s Up-and-Comer is Amy Frankman, a personal banker at Security National Bank.

Name: Amy Frankman

Age: 28

Hometown: Sioux Falls

What brought you to Sioux Falls?

My dad was stationed here while he was in the military. We have called Sioux Falls “home” ever since.

What keeps you in Sioux Falls?

Sioux Falls is a great community. There is a variety of activities, great restaurants and career opportunities available. It’s been a great place to grow our family, and we love having extended family close by.

What’s your favorite thing about your job?

I love that every day is something new. I love building relationships with clients while using my experience to help direct them towards their financial success. The people I work with every day are great; it’s a pleasure to be a part of the SNB team.

Describe Security National Bank in South Dakota in three words. 

 Integrity. Dedicated. Energetic.

What’s one business you’d like to see in Sioux Falls that isn’t here now?

 Chick-fil-A or Whole Foods.

Where do you see yourself in five years?  

In five years, I intend to expand my knowledge in the financial industry while taking on more responsibility at Security National Bank.
